Tools to Manage Multipathed Devices with the device-mapper
This package provides the tools to manage multipathed devices by
instructing the device-mapper multipath module what to do. The tools
are:
- multipath: scans the system for multipathed devices, assembles
them, and updates the device-mapper's maps
- multipathd: waits for maps events then execs multipath
- devmap-name: provides a meaningful device name to udev for devmaps
- kpartx: maps linear devmaps to device partitions, which makes
multipath maps partionable
